Roberta L. Woodgate is a scholar working on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health, Sociology and Political Science and Clinical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Roberta L. Woodgate has authored 162 papers receiving a total of 4.4k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 69 papers in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health, 58 papers in Sociology and Political Science and 58 papers in Clinical Psychology. Recurrent topics in Roberta L. Woodgate’s work include Childhood Cancer Survivors' Quality of Life (59 papers), Family and Disability Support Research (33 papers) and Family Support in Illness (30 papers). Roberta L. Woodgate is often cited by papers focused on Childhood Cancer Survivors' Quality of Life (59 papers), Family and Disability Support Research (33 papers) and Family Support in Illness (30 papers). Roberta L. Woodgate collaborates with scholars based in Canada, United States and United Kingdom. Roberta L. Woodgate's co-authors include Jacquie Ripat, Melanie Zurba, Linda J. Kristjanson, Pamela Wener and Karen Chalmers and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Social Science & Medicine and International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health.
